Bioethics on Air - Ep. 16: Legal Challenges of POLST

Ep. 16: Legal Challenges of POLST

02/01/18 • 26 min

Bioethics on Air
Attorney Cameo Anders explains the issues that POLST (physician orders for life-sustaining treatment) is meant to solve and those it raises.
